The ideological interpretation specifically applies to the capitalist mode of production.
According to the Marxist-Leninist theory, Althusser considers the modern democracy as a tool of suppression containing two bodies:
- <em>the repressive state apparatus or RSAs (government, military, police and the courts), that undoubtedly function through violence, </em>
- <em>and the ideological state apparatuses or ISAs (spiritual, academic, family, constitutional, political, labor union, communication systems, cultural institutions), which fuelled it.</em>

shaping
Explanation:
In this scenario, the coach is using a training strategy called shaping. This strategy revolves around providing positive reinforcement to the subject starting with a wide range of behavior. This range is lessened as time progresses leading to positive reinforcement being only given out for a very specific desired behavior. This is a way of leading the subject more towards that desired behavior and less toward other behaviors until that desired behavior is perfected.
During the 90s and early 2000's, Microsoft PowerPoint became an Industry standard for making business presentations.
Bullet points, at the time, were all the rage
However, today, most communication consultants believe that bullet points are seen as outdated and boring by most people.
Instead, consultants encourage to use creative graphics, eye-catching info-graphics, and even videos to engage an audience and connect with them.
